# Python OpenCV图片压缩教程 ## 介绍 在本教程中,我将教会你如何使用PythonOpenCV库对图片进行压缩。无论是为了减小图片文件的大小,还是为了加快图片的加载速度,图片压缩都是非常有用的。 ## 准备工作 在开始之前,请确保你已经安装了PythonOpenCV库。你可以通过以下命令来安装OpenCV库: ``` pip install opencv-python ``
原创 2024-01-16 07:18:15
191阅读
# Python OpenCV 图片压缩实现指南 ## 1. 介绍 在本篇文章中,我们将教会小白如何使用PythonOpenCV库来实现图片压缩图片压缩可以帮助我们减小图片的文件大小,从而节省存储空间和提高图片的加载速度。我们将按照以下步骤来完成图片压缩的实现: 1. 加载图片; 2. 调整图片尺寸; 3. 保存压缩后的图片。 下面是每个步骤的详细说明和相应的代码。 ## 2. 图片
原创 2023-08-23 05:39:45
360阅读
# Python 图片压缩OpenCV 实践 在现代数字生活中,图像处理已经成为一个不可或缺的部分。无论是拍照、社交媒体分享,还是网页设计,图像往往需要处理。本文将介绍如何利用 PythonOpenCV 库对图片进行压缩,以提高存储和传输效率。 ## 什么是图片压缩图片压缩是指通过特定算法减小图片文件的大小,目的是节省存储空间、提高加载速度,同时保证图像质量尽可能不受影响。压缩
原创 2024-10-13 04:38:38
184阅读
前言图片压缩有多重要,可能很多人可能并没有一个直观上的认识,举个例子,一张800X800大小的普通图片,如果未经压缩,大概在1.7MB左右,这个体积如果存放文本文件的话足够保存一部92万字的鸿篇巨著《红楼梦》,现如今互联网上绝大部分图片都使用了JPEG压缩技术,也就是大家使用的jpg文件,通常JPEG文件相对于原始图像,能够得到1/8的压缩比,如此高的压缩率是如何做到的呢? JPEG能够获得如此高
# Python 图片压缩使用 OpenCV 随着互联网的发展和移动设备的普及,图片已经成为我们日常生活中不可或缺的一部分。然而,原始图片的尺寸往往比较大,传输和存储时可能会遇到一些问题,因此图片压缩就显得尤为重要。本文将详述如何利用 PythonOpenCV压缩图片,为读者提供详尽的代码示例和相关理论支持。 ## 什么是图片压缩图片压缩是减少图片文件大小的过程,同时尽量保持其
原创 2024-10-27 03:53:47
49阅读
# Python OpenCV 图片压缩教程 ## 1. 简介 在本教程中,我们将学习如何使用PythonOpenCV库来压缩图片OpenCV是一个强大的计算机视觉库,用于处理图像和视频数据。通过掌握这个技巧,你将能够压缩图片以减小文件大小,同时保持图像质量。 ## 2. 压缩图片的流程 下面是压缩图片的整体流程,我们将使用以下几个步骤来实现: | 步骤 | 描述 | | --- |
原创 2023-07-23 11:00:49
653阅读
# 使用 Python OpenCV 实现图片压缩 在当今的数字时代,图像处理是一个重要的技能。对于刚入行的开发者来说,了解如何使用 PythonOpenCV 进行图片压缩是一个重要的基础技能。本文将引导你如何通过使用 OpenCV 的 `imencode` 函数对图片进行压缩,下面是整个实现流程。 ## 流程概述 | 步骤 | 描述 |
原创 2024-08-05 05:06:22
277阅读
# Python OpenCV 图片压缩技术入门指南 作为一名刚入行的开发者,你可能会遇到需要对图片进行压缩的场景。OpenCV(Open Source Computer Vision Library)是一个功能强大的计算机视觉库,它提供了许多图像处理功能,包括图片压缩。本文将带你了解如何使用PythonOpenCV实现图片压缩。 ## 1. 准备工作 在开始之前,请确保你已经安装了Pyt
原创 2024-07-16 05:20:11
194阅读
    OpenCV是一个基于BSD许可(开源)发行的跨平台计算机视觉库,可以运行在Linux、Windows、Android和Mac OS操作系统上。它轻量级而且高效——由一系列 C 函数和少量 C++ 类构成,同时提供了Python、Ruby、MATLAB等语言的接口,实现了图像处理和计算机视觉方面的很多通用算法。   OpenCV-Python是Ope
## Python OpenCV 图片压缩为视频 随着移动设备的普及和网络传输的发展,人们对图片和视频的需求越来越大。然而,由于图片和视频文件的大小限制,传输和存储这些文件需要更多的带宽和存储空间。因此,对于需要传输或存储大量图片的应用,如监控系统、视频编辑等,图片压缩和视频压缩成为了一个重要的技术。 在本文中,我们将介绍如何使用PythonOpenCV库将一组图片压缩为一个视频文件。我们将
原创 2024-02-08 04:46:44
70阅读
图像几何变换绘图目录目标:图像几何变换缩放翻转平移旋转绘图画线矩形圆椭圆多边形添加文字 例子小结练习目标:1.实现旋转、平移和缩放图片2.OpenCV函数:cv2.resize(),cv2.flip(),cv2.warpAffine()3.绘制各种几何形状、添加文字4.OpenCV函数:cv2.line(),cv2.circle(),cv2.rectangle(),cv2.ellipse
转载 2023-12-18 21:57:14
130阅读
大家好,我是一行最近因为工作,经常需要在网站提交一些文件和图片但是在提交图片的时候,有些网站总是会提醒我你的图片文件过大,请提交不超过 2 MB大小的图片、想想也正常,不限制图片大小容易被塞爆服务器,但是我手机这1亿像素的照片让我很难办呀而且在线压缩的网站也有上限大小,不然就收费,不然就收费,不然就收费这种简单功能我要是还付费,岂不是丢了pythoner的face了吗?!我把它实现了我也去上线~1
关于图片压缩大体分为两类:第一类是质量压缩,第二类是尺寸压缩(像素压缩)。质量压缩一:原理: 图片的质量压缩是通过改变色深和透明度让图片进行重组来进行压缩,只是改变其存储的形式的大小,不改变像素,也就不改变其在内存中的大小。一般是在质量压缩获得流之后,对流直接进行操作,用于不失真压缩,上传图片等。 二:实现方法: Bitmap.compress(CompressFormat format, i
转载 2024-06-12 12:28:35
292阅读
# Python使用OpenCV压缩图片资源 在数字图像处理领域,OpenCV是一个广泛使用的计算机视觉库,它提供了大量的图像处理功能,包括图像压缩。本文将介绍如何使用PythonOpenCV库来压缩图片资源,以减少存储空间和提高传输效率。 ## 为什么需要压缩图片 在许多应用场景中,如网站、移动应用等,图片资源往往占用大量的存储空间和带宽。压缩图片可以显著减少这些资源的占用,提高应用的性
原创 2024-07-21 10:27:30
54阅读
# Python使用OpenCV压缩PNG图片资源 作为一名刚入行的开发者,你可能会遇到需要压缩PNG图片资源的任务。在这个过程中,PythonOpenCV库可以成为你的得力助手。下面,我将为你详细介绍如何使用PythonOpenCV压缩PNG图片资源。 ## 准备工作 在开始之前,请确保你已经安装了PythonOpenCV库。如果还没有安装,可以通过以下命令进行安装: ```ba
原创 2024-07-28 10:33:53
190阅读
# Python OpenCV 图片压缩与解压 在数字图像处理的领域,图像的压缩和解压缩是非常重要的技术。通过这些技术,我们可以有效地存储和传输图像。Python中有许多处理图像的库,其中OpenCV是最受欢迎的一个。本文将通过代码示例来介绍如何使用Python OpenCV进行图片压缩与解压。 ## 一、理解图片压缩 图片压缩是通过去除冗余数据,减少文件大小,以便更高效地存储和传输。一张图
原创 2024-09-17 04:37:59
516阅读
关于网络图像传输,网上大多数都是基于像素访问进行传输,传输的大小是图像的分辨率以及他的通道数,一般普通摄像头拍摄到图像大小的分辨率是640480,也就是说单通道灰度图像,一次要传输的数据量大小是640480=307200个字节,如果是彩色3通道那就是604803 = 921600个字节。90万的字节对网络资源的消耗是非常大,采用这种方式进行网络图像传输,容易造成视频的卡顿,所以不建议采用像素的访问
转载 2024-03-15 16:08:26
275阅读
引言网上大部分文件的传输都是基于os库,将文件打开为字节而后逐字节发送的。而我在实践过程中尝试了一种新的方式,效果尚可。特意拿来分享。实现原理客户端将图像打开为矩阵并转化为一维,而后将这个一维数字转化为字节数组。第一帧发送图像的形状,之后将这个字节数组分组发送出去,每次最多500字节,直到发送完毕后,发送一个end。服务器收到图像后,先将其存储到一个一维数组里,全部接收完毕后,在按所给形状重新re
工具:CMake:3.8.2 OpenCV:3.0.0(测试了下3.1.0与3.2.0也可以) QT:5.8.0 MinGW:5.3.0 系统: WIndows 10开始1. OpenCV下载完解压到某一文件夹: 2.CMake. 选择source文件以及输出的文件路径。这里的source文件就是下载opencv解压后的文件路径,而第二个build路径可以自己选择放在哪个文件夹里。 点击con
转载 2024-05-10 18:44:48
62阅读
在现代 Android 应用开发中,图像处理是一个不可忽视的环节,尤其是在资源管理和用户体验方面。如何有效地压缩图片,以提高应用性能、降低内存消耗,是开发者应该考虑的重要问题。在此背景下,OpenCV 库因其强大的图像处理能力而被广泛应用于 Android 开发中。本博文将详细记录使用 Android OpenCV 处理图片压缩的全过程,并以此为基础,引发对相关技术的深入讨论。 ### 背景描述
  • 1
  • 2
  • 3
  • 4
  • 5